OverviewThe Measure of MeaningWhat if the universe never meant to explain itself to you? What if meaning was never hidden in the stars-but placed in your hands? The Measure of Meaning is not a book that comforts. It is a book that awakens. It speaks to the quiet moment when you realize that understanding does not free you-it binds you. We live in a time of unprecedented knowledge and expanding power, yet growing confusion about what truly matters. We can explain more than ever before, but explanation alone has not taught us how to live carefully. This book begins where explanations stop. It asks the questions most books avoid: If the universe is indifferent, why does anything matter at all? If knowledge expands power, who carries the burden of responsibility? If intelligence grows beyond humanity, can meaning survive? And if nothing guarantees purpose, what obligates us to care? Through reflections on knowledge, power, civilization, meaning, scale, futurism, and post-human thought, this book traces a single, demanding insight: Meaning is not given. It is carried. This is not philosophy as abstraction. This is philosophy as accountability. You will not find easy hope here. You will find something stronger-clarity without illusion. The clarity that comes from understanding limits. The clarity that accepts uncertainty without surrender. The clarity that recognizes that once you see clearly, innocence is gone forever. This book is written for those who feel the weight of awareness. For those who have looked at the vastness of reality and refused to disappear into it. For those who know that intelligence without humility becomes dangerous, and power without restraint becomes destructive. At its core, The Measure of Meaning rests on a simple but unforgiving truth: To understand is to be responsible. You are not important because the universe notices you. You matter because your choices affect what can be harmed. The universe will not judge you. History will not absolve you. Only consequence remains. This book does not ask you to believe. It asks you to pay attention. If you have ever felt small under the stars yet unwilling to become careless, if you have ever sensed that meaning survives only through restraint and care, if you understand that clarity is heavier than ignorance- then this book was written for you. You are not inside the universe. The universe is scaled to you. And what you do with that knowledge is the true measure of meaning.
